Biological Waste Dis...

Biological Waste Disposal System

Product Id: 00011

  Laboratory, General Lab Equipment

  India, Delhi, New Delhi INR  100000.00

Laboratory, General La...

India, Delhi
USD 1800.00  

Read More

***Product information provided here is at the sole discretion of the Seller only. Seller reserves the rights to change or modify any information, provided herein at the time of final dealing. Olabx does not have any control to that.

Please be patient while data loading.....